Big 1980’s Lincoln Town Car Limousine pops up in China

September 14, 2012 by Joey Wang

Big 1980's Lincoln Town Car Limousine pops up in China

This massive Lincoln Town Car limousine belongs to a marriage company in the great city of Wuhan, Hubei Province. The first generation Town Car was made from 1981 until 1989. It was never officially exported to China and therefore extremely rare on the mainland. It is indeed the first one I see in da country. Likely arrived gray via a second hand car dealer on the US West Coast. A 1980’s money-is-the-king icon! If I ever get married for a second time, I’ll have my party in Wuhan…


A Chrysler 300C marriage limousine thinks it is a Bentley in China

March 6, 2012 by Tycho de Feijter

Chrysler 300C marriage limousine

Here we have a very fine Chrysler 300C weeding limousine that thinks it is a Bentley, note badge above the grill. Sure it ain’t no Bentley but a big machine it is, over 9 meters of wedding-misery with flowers all over and a discotheque inside. This car is so fine I would almost divorce and get married again to have a ride…

Read more »